Automated teller means any electronic device which accepts or dispenses cash in connection with an account maintained in a financial institution or with another business. The term does not include a device used solely to guarantee the payment of a check or to authorize or verify the issuance of a check, or used in connection with the acceptance or dispensing of cash by one natural person to another.
